Mark your calendars! Rappahannock County will be hosting a Household Harmful Waste & Electronic Recycling event.

What is household harmful waste? The EPA considers any material that is toxic, corrosive, chemically active, ignitable, or explosive as a harmful material. Many of these items are found throughout the home and garage. Proper use and disposal of these items are vital for the safety of your family and the environment.

Check it out, Rappahannock County Park is featured in VACO Dark Sky Podcast.

On May 22, VACO released the latest episode of their County Pulse podcast "Dark Sky Parks and Reducing Light Pollution." They visit two dark sky certified parks (Staunton River State Park and Rappahannock County Park) to learn how these places take advantage of a neglected and diminishing natural resource, to provide recreational and educational opportunities to the public. They also explore how communities can reduce light pollution to preserve the night sky and improve the health of natural and human built environments. Rappahannock County Park is Virginiaโ€™s only County, dark-sky designated park.
